WARNING
Look at YOUR pump, and NOTE the +ve and -ve terminals.
Some pumps have the "larger" terminal as the -ve, and some have it as the "smaller".
Some brands have them the same size, so PAY ATTENTION.
Soooo, if yours has the -ve as the larger, make SURE you connect that wire to the -ve of the new pump, pay NO attention to terminal size on the new pump, IT WILL BE STAMPED + or -.. The pump will work either way, but only pump fuel the correct way.
